
I Lost Everything Despite Being a Financial Planner (My ADHD Money Story)
About this episode
David DeWitt shares his personal journey from financial disaster to freedom, revealing how understanding the connection between ADHD, shame, and money behaviors transformed his relationship with finances.
• Breaking free from the shame cycle that drives ADHD financial behaviors
• Understanding how self-beliefs sabotage financial progress despite good intentions
• Learning that willpower and discipline aren't effective solutions for ADHD money management
• Recognizing how 20,000 more negative experiences shape harmful core beliefs in people with ADHD
• Discovering how to befriend rather than battle financial demons
• Making sustainable progress by addressing emotional foundations first
• Finding freedom through self-acceptance rather than constant self-improvement
